Output 347527617a110086ee37defc7810cd0190d0b62d940602cf5f369965a3ff53dd:61

value
524288
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 52709d59104a81c1e0aaf9e4ea3ad9b873f0b5a697a8da99b11a8722f21e0bac
address
tb1p2fcf6kgsf2qurc92l8jw5wkehpelpddxj75d4xd3r2rj9us7pwkq50rry7
transaction
347527617a110086ee37defc7810cd0190d0b62d940602cf5f369965a3ff53dd
confirmations
13008
spent
true